Known as the Grand Duelist, Fiora is a top-tier split pusher with unparalleled dueling capabilities. Her kit revolves around dealing massive amounts of damage to single targets while healing herself through her passive, Duelist's Dance. Fiora also excels at taking down turrets quickly, thanks to her high attack damage and attack speed scaling.

Split pushing thrives on its ability to create chaos and capitalize on poor coordination from the enemy team. Champions who excel at this strategy often have high mobility, making it difficult for opponents to catch them. Additionally, split pushers usually have strong dueling capabilities, allowing them to fend off one or more enemies attempting to stop the push.
Jax, the Grandmaster at Arms, is a versatile choice for split pushing. His ability to dodge basic attacks and counter enemies with Counter Strike makes him a formidable duelist. Additionally, his passive attack speed boost allows for quick turret destruction.
The Barbarian King is another classic split pusher, thanks to his ability to sustain himself through critical strikes and his ultimate, Undying Rage, which makes him unkillable for a few seconds. Tryndamere thrives in extended split-push scenarios, where his sustain and damage output allow him to dominate.

The significance of split pushing lies in its ability to disrupt the enemy's strategy. By forcing opponents to spread their resources thin, your team gains the opportunity to secure objectives like Baron, Dragon, or additional turrets. Effective split pushing can also lead to enemy misplays, such as overcommitting resources to stop the push, leaving other areas of the map exposed.
Another critical aspect of split pushing is its ability to control the tempo of the game. By continuously pressuring a lane, the split pusher forces the enemy team into a reactive state, giving your team the initiative to make proactive plays elsewhere.

While many champions can split push to some degree, the best ones are those who can do so consistently without requiring significant support from their team. For example, champions like Fiora and Tryndamere possess exceptional dueling capabilities, while champions like Shen offer global map pressure through their ultimate abilities.
